A cool romantic walk through the Old City focusing on the Jewish and Christian quarters. We'll go from City Hall through the New Gate into the Christian Quarter past lesser-known monasteries, approach the Church of the Holy Sepulchre to watch the locking ceremony, descend to the Western Wall and return to Jaffa Gate.
